Default 99 TXT with a broken leaf spring/ want to add a lift kit

While replacing my leaf springs I want to add a lift kit but don't have the money for huge tires/wheels. Can I add the 6" lift and still use the stock tires?

Default Re: 99 TXT with a broken leaf spring/ want to add a lift kit

Depends on what lift. Some lifts require at least a 10” wheel to clear.

Here is my 1995 Medalist with a 6" lift kit and stock tires. The only issue I had was with the offset on the stock rim, it made it come very close to the tie rod extension. I had no intentions of keeping it like this and went right to bigger rims and tires, so I don't know how much it would have rubbed.

Drop axle would probably be okay but almost every spindle lift I have seen required bigger rims.
